1. Natural Fat-Burning Foods for Women
Instead of relying only on pills, focus on fat-burning foods that fuel metabolism and fight fat storage.
a. Green Tea
Contains EGCG (epigallocatechin gallate), a natural compound shown to increase fat oxidation.
b. Avocados
Rich in healthy fats and fiber, avocados reduce cravings and stabilize blood sugar.
c. Eggs
High in protein and essential nutrients, eggs reduce hunger and increase satiety.
d. Salmon
Packed with omega-3 fatty acids and lean protein, salmon improves metabolic function.
e. Greek Yogurt
Low in sugar and high in protein and probiotics, it supports fat loss and gut health.
f. Chili Peppers
Capsaicin in peppers boosts metabolism and promotes thermogenesis — the process of burning calories through heat.
2. Fat-Burning Workouts Tailored for Women
To target stubborn fat zones, combine cardio, resistance training, and core-strengthening exercises.
a. High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T)
Quick bursts of intense activity followed by rest increases fat burning even after workouts.
b. Strength Training
Lifting weights helps preserve lean muscle and boosts resting metabolism.
c. Yoga and Pilates
These improve muscle tone, reduce stress (a key cause of belly fat), and build core strength.
d. Walking or Jogging
Low-impact and effective for beginners, walking 45–60 minutes daily aids in burning fat gently but consistently.
3. Top Lifestyle Habits That Burn Fat
In addition to exercise and diet, certain habits play a critical role in fat metabolism.
a. Prioritize Sleep
Aim for 7–9 hours of sleep. Lack of rest elevates cortisol levels, leading to weight gain, especially around the belly.
b. Hydrate Properly
Water boosts metabolism and suppresses appetite. Drink at least 2.5–3 liters daily.
c. Manage Stress
Chronic stress increases cortisol, which triggers fat storage. Deep breathing, journaling, or yoga can help reduce stress naturally.
d. Avoid Processed Foods
Cut back on sugary snacks, refined carbs, and fried foods. These contribute to fat accumulation and insulin resistance.
4. Best Fat Burner Supplements for Women (Natural Options)
While a clean diet and regular training are most important, certain natural supplements can support your fat loss journey.
a. Green Tea Extract
Increases fat oxidation and thermogenesis. It’s one of the safest and most studied fat burners.
b. Caffeine
Boosts energy and fat metabolism. Often found in pre-workouts, but avoid excessive use.
c. L-Carnitine
Helps transport fatty acids into cells to be used for energy. Can improve performance and support fat loss.
d. CLA (Conjugated Linoleic Acid)
May help reduce body fat while preserving muscle, especially when combined with exercise.
e. Apple Cider Vinegar
May reduce appetite and improve blood sugar control. Best consumed diluted in water before meals.
Note: Always consult a healthcare provider before starting any supplement, especially if pregnant, nursing, or on medication.
